
Cú’s Oak is the most revered and ancient tree in Mel's Arbor, believed to embody the spirit of the legendary hero Cú Mhaol and his beloved, the Fae princess Aisling. Towering above all other trees, its trunk is thick, gnarled, and covered in a patchwork of textured bark that bears the marks of centuries. Its vast canopy of leaves, a deep green with hints of silver, seems to shimmer in both sunlight and moonlight, giving the tree an almost otherworldly presence. The roots of Cú’s Oak twist and wind across the forest floor like a web, creating natural seats and alcoves where travelers often rest or leave offerings. The tree is said to whisper in the wind, its branches creaking in a rhythmic pattern that many believe to be Cú Mhaol and Aisling's eternal love song. This oak is a focal point for those seeking blessings, guidance, or a connection to Eirendor’s storied past.
Dew Ferns are large, lush ferns with delicate, lace-like fronds that are always covered in tiny droplets of water, even in the driest of weather. The water droplets catch the light and sparkle like jewels, giving the ferns an enchanting, almost otherworldly appearance. Dew Ferns are usually found in the shadiest, most humid parts of the forest, where they form thick carpets along the forest floor. The droplets on their fronds are believed to have magical properties, often used in rituals for purification and renewal. It is said that those who bathe in the dew from these ferns will be blessed with clarity of mind and spirit. Their presence adds a sense of freshness and life to Mel's Arbor, making them a symbol of renewal and natural beauty.


Mooncap Mushrooms are a unique species found only in the depths of Mel's Arbor. These mushrooms are known for their delicate, slightly translucent caps that reflect the phases of the moon. Their caps glow softly with a silvery-blue hue, creating a mesmerizing effect in the dim light of the forest. The mushrooms grow in clusters, often at the base of trees or in shaded groves, their stems thin and slightly luminescent. They are said to have potent magical properties, particularly in matters related to dreams, illusions, and the unseen. Mooncap Mushrooms are highly sought after by mages and herbalists for their use in potions and spells that involve clairvoyance, protection, and dreamwalking. Their ethereal glow and unique appearance make them one of the most mysterious and captivating flora in Mel's Arbor.
Heart's Moss, also known as Emberheart Moss, is a rare, crimson-colored moss that grows at the base of ancient trees and on rocks throughout Mel's Arbor. It is said to pulse faintly, as if alive, and it has a slight, almost imperceptible glow that becomes more pronounced at night. The moss is soft and thick, with a texture like velvet, and is believed to have magical properties. Some say it enhances emotions, while others claim it can link the mind to the spirit realm or amplify magical abilities. Because of its rarity and rumored powers, Heart's Moss is highly prized by alchemists and enchanters. It is often found in the most sacred or hidden parts of the forest, where it is protected by the Arboreal Wardens and the forest's natural defenses.


The Silver Birches of Mel's Arbor stand out with their slender, pale trunks that almost seem to glow under moonlight. These trees are known for their ethereal beauty, their bark smooth and white with a subtle sheen that gives them a luminous quality, especially at night. The leaves of the Silver Birches are small and delicate, a mix of pale green and silver, fluttering softly in the breeze like tiny silver coins. These trees often grow near hidden springs or along the banks of babbling brooks, their roots reaching deep into the earth, drawing up pure water. It is believed that the Silver Birches have healing properties, and their sap is often collected for use in potions and remedies. Their presence in Mel's Arbor adds a sense of tranquility and mystique, making them a favorite of healers and herbalists.
Starblooms are rare, luminescent wildflowers that thrive in the magical soil of Mel's Arbor. Their petals are delicate, soft to the touch, and glow faintly with a bluish light, especially at dusk and dawn. The flowers resemble tiny stars scattered across the forest floor, their gentle glow illuminating the dark undergrowth. They are often found in small clusters, creating a constellation-like pattern amid the moss and leaves. Starblooms are believed to possess calming and protective properties, making them valuable in rituals and potions. It is said that fairies favor these flowers and that they are often found near places where the veil between worlds is thin. Their ethereal beauty and rarity make them highly sought after, though they are notoriously difficult to cultivate outside their natural habitat.


The Whispering Oaks are a collection of large, majestic oak trees that dot the landscape of Mel's Arbor. These oaks are known for their unique ability to "whisper," a phenomenon caused by the wind passing through their dense clusters of leaves and creating a soft, almost melodic rustling sound. Some say that the whispers carry messages from the spirits of the forest or even the voices of the ancestors. Their wide trunks are covered in patches of lichen and moss, and their leaves, a mix of deep green and golden hues, glow softly in the sunlight. In autumn, the Whispering Oaks turn a rich golden color, creating a breathtaking display that attracts visitors from all over Eirendor. The presence of these trees is calming and their constant whispering is said to bring peace to those who seek solace beneath their branches.
Witch Hazel in Mel's Arbor is characterized by its twisted branches and clusters of small, fragrant yellow flowers that bloom in the cool months, standing out vividly against the green backdrop of the forest. The flowers have spidery, delicate petals that seem almost otherworldly, adding a burst of color and scent to the woods. Witch Hazel is often found growing in clusters, creating a natural barrier or boundary within the forest. The shrub has long been associated with protection, and its branches are used in various charms and spells. Its bark and leaves are known for their astringent properties, often used in medicinal preparations for healing cuts, bruises, and inflammation. The plant's unique appearance and its mystical reputation have made it a favorite among those who practice natural magic.
